About 2-[3-[1-[[6-(1,3-benzothiazol-6-yl)-2-methylpyrimidin-4-yl]amino]ethyl]phenoxy]-1-(2-methylaziridin-1-yl)ethanone

2-[3-[1-[[6-(1,3-benzothiazol-6-yl)-2-methylpyrimidin-4-yl]amino]ethyl]phenoxy]-1-(2-methylaziridin-1-yl)ethanone (PubChem CID 89155993) has the molecular formula C25H25N5O2S and a molecular weight of 459.58 g/mol. Its IUPAC name is 2-[3-[1-[[6-(1,3-benzothiazol-6-yl)-2-methylpyrimidin-4-yl]amino]ethyl]phenoxy]-1-(2-methylaziridin-1-yl)ethanone.
